Set form action through jquery download

To clarify, lets say the selected item in list box 1 has a value of 1 and the selected item in list box 2 has a value of 2. Jul 27, 2016 ajax form submit examples using jquery written by saran on july 27, 2016, updated december 20, 2018 ajax forms are the integral part of web technology today. The main methods, ajaxform and ajaxsubmit, gather information from the form element to determine how to manage the submit process. How to set the value of a form field using javascript piii. Is the jquery form submit just another option or is the mvc team leaning towards leaving the ajax to jquery and not focusing so much on the mvc ajax helpers. When this method is used to return the attribute value, it returns the value of the first matched element. In this tutorial you will learn how to load data from server using jquery. There are numerous questions on stackoverflow concerning how to trigger a file download via a post request, and all of the answers say its impossible, and that it must be done by setting the window url. Creating a jquery modal confirmation dialog when submitting a. Download the uncompressed, development jquery migrate 3.

I used bootstrap dailog box and on opening of that dailog box i am assigning action value to the form. How to set up basic jquery form validation in two minutes sitepoint. Feel free to use it any way you wish, and customize it for your own projects. If the dialog element iscontains a form element, this plugin will create a close button named cancel and a submit button named save by default that will collect the data from the form and send them to the url given by the forms action attribute the browser will resolve the not given value into a full absolute url using. We have already explained, how to change form action dynamically using jquery.

This blog will demonstrate, how to post the data to asp. I am providing the download for the completed form for you to play with. The form submits all the fields to a php script without page refresh, using native jquery functions native meaning, you dont need to download any extra plugins to make it work. In this case, we are showing the name entered by the user. Simple html form validation using jquery coding cage. Jul 30, 2017 you wont need any plugin or anything just use jquery and html to create the form.

A stepbystep tutorial on how to set up basic jquery form validation in just a few minutes. We have a simple form which will ask user his name, email and. If you want to develop the form on your computer, you will need a local server with php support. Without using angular, react, and other thirdparty javascripts, it is difficult to achieve spa. Form structure all forms should be wrapped in a form tag that has an action and method that will handle the form data processing on the server. This will help speed up the download of the library to their local machine. We set whether the operation has been successful in the postresult textbox along with the generated person id. Change form action based on select option using jquery infotuts. On submit, send the form data to a file named action. How to submit a form using jquery tutorial republic.

Here, we are using following javascript code to set form action on run time. The javascript submit event does not bubble in internet explorer. The jquery load method loads data from the server and place the returned html into the selected element. For that, i have created one controller jqueryajaxcallcontroller with the post action method ajaxpostcall and a class employee as below. In addition, the default submit action on the form will be fired, so the form will be submitted. However, scripts that rely on event delegation with the submit event will work consistently across browsers as of jquery 1. Downloading file using ajax and jquery after submitting. Bootstrap form builder how to isolate bootstrap css to avoid. Here is a complete guide to dynamically change form action based on selection using jquery. Oct 16, 2019 sometimes developers want to set form action attribute of a form through programming or through other means. The localhost solution, be it xampp or similar, will most probably not have any working mail server included. Whether youre building highly interactive web applications or you just need to add a date picker to a form control, jquery ui is the perfect choice.

This method provides a simple way to load data asynchronous from a web server. The action method in personcontroller to get the list of all the people is very simple. Within jquery, the plugins are located in the dom and event folders. If youd like to prevent forms from being submitted unless a flag variable is set, try. It is important to set contenttype to applicationjson or our. How to animate a bootstrap form with jquery how to customize a fields focus color in a bootstrap form how to add a date picker to a bootstrap form how to add icons to your bootstrap form how to create conditional form fields with jquery how to email a form without using php tutorial. The action field of the form instructs where to submit the form data when the user presses the submit button. How to create a multistep form through jquery or javascript. We applied jquerys on change event on it to fulfill above requirement as user selects an option, form action gets dynamically set to respective page. Js reference programming python reference java reference.

It is also possible to extend jquery validation with custom attributes. In addition, the default submit action on the form will be fired, so the form will. The books unique lab pages anchor the explanation of each new concept in a practical example. Combining jquery form validation and ajax submission with asp.

In this tutorial, we illustrate you an example, which shows how to set javascript form action. These methods allow us to associate arbitrary data with specific dom elements. Using fetch is not absolutely necessary, but should be something that you consider, especially if youre not using jquery elsewhere in your project. Posting data to an mvc controller with jquery bitscry. You can use the submit method to submit an html form i. The action property sets or returns the value of the action attribute in a form. This can be tricky to setup, for example when using a list of data items with forms using the onchange javascript event, or the oninput event. In order to pass a html document through to the controller action i used the following.

Our example for our example were going to add form validation to a comment form in the default wordpress theme. Hi, i am starting with ajax and got a problem with a download i would like to make via ajax. Watch our live demo or download our codes to use it. Building an email request invite form with jquery designm. Inside the function we made a jquery ajax call to mvc action method. You can learn more about how to use the fetch api at mozillas developer network article. Its up to the developer to choose how they want to deal with that data on submit. Javascript reference html dom reference jquery reference angularjs reference w3. It shows you how to traverse html documents, handle events, perform animations, and add ajax to your web pages. I usually prefer to use the helper methods when they are available instead of using jquery. Hello all, i have a question that maybe someone can answer. Changing the action of a form with javascriptjquery. By working through numerous engaging examples, youll move quickly from placing a datepicker on the page to building a complete user interface that includes features like a contact form and shopping cart. This article shows how to send ajax requests in an asp.

The controller, model, class and view folder are currently kept for backwards compatibility with javascriptmvc 3. Check out easy and step by step tutorial with coding examples. Using jquery ajax methods to get json result from controller in asp. Sometimes developers want to set form action attribute of a form in this tutorial, we illustrate you an example, which shows how to set javascript form action. Adding form validation to wordpress comments using jquery. Custom validation demo jquery validation unobtrusive native. Net, mvc tips and tricks, best practices and patterns. I wanted to send data from a form on a page to a form in a fancybox iframe which is then submitted by ajax seems to work quite nicely. Here we make the first jquery ajax post request to mvc action method addoredit. Net mvc with jquery ajax crud operations using json and ef. I want to use the selected items to dynamically create a url that can be set as the value of a form tags action attribute.

In html5, the action attribute is no longer required. The attr method sets or returns attributes and values of the selected elements. File download requests using jquerypost request with. The action attribute specifies where to send the form data when a form is submitted. In this article, i will tell you how to create a single page application using asp. This page documents data types appearing in jquery function signatures, whether defined by javascript itself or further restricted by jquery. Post a form to a popup window with javascript and jquery. Unless explicitly stated otherwise, jquery functions require primitive values where applicable, and do not accept their objectwrapped forms. I was greatly pleased as i read through jquery in action to see in it an excellent manifestation of the principles of the jquery library. Dont remove the jquery script tag as the plugin depends on jquery.

A form is an associated collection of data inputs used to collect data from a user. If you want to study these concepts in depth, take a look at mdn. In this example, we have a simple contact form with name, email, and phone number. Combining jquery form validation and ajax submission with. The second version helps you update code to run on jquery 3. Changing the action of a form with javascriptjquery stack overflow. The javascript for doing this is very simple and in this post i show how to post the form into a popup window with regular javascript and then with jquery. Oct 16, 2019 in our example we have created a simple html form containing select options field. How to set up basic jquery form validation in two minutes. Written for readers with minimal javascript experience, this revised edition adds new examples and exercises, along with the deep and practical coverage you expect from an in action. One of my previous article making ajax calls to controller action using asp. If showviewtab parameter is true, first viewall tab will be activated. In this tutorial ill show you how to use jquery to do some instant checking on an example comment form. One that you might want to consider is captcha, which prevents spam email.

Which brings us to another point, the jquery library is cached on the users machine to help with speed. I ended up using jquery to build a get query string and php to process it. A wide variety of input types are available used for gathering different types of data, such as text fields for text, checkboxes for booleans, or radio buttons for multiple choice questions. Suppose you have the form given below which contains 4 steps. There are still many other things that can be done with php for your contact forms.

The action method in personcontroller to get the list of. Net mvc ajax helper methods discussed about making ajax calls to a controller action method using the inbuilt ajax html helper methods. Thus the download can be made to happen by just setting the window. Found this page while trying to solve this exact problem. The handler function can also accept additional data in the form of an object. You can get around this by using the dom attribute methods or. The jquery form plugin allows you to easily and unobtrusively upgrade html forms to use ajax. To change action value of form dynamically, you can try below code.

The second reason is that if the user has been to another web site that had this cdn reference, the user will already have the jquery file on their system. In the above code, we set a listener on the form that will be called when it is submitted. The jquery form plugin allows you to easily and unobtrusively upgrade html forms to. Download the compressed, production jquery migrate 3.

To be able to debugdevelop the emails, there are utilities, that. If is possible do not click on button1 and i need to show onload event. Once the user successfully submits we want to drop the form opacity and display a success message. When i first set out to create jquery i decided that i wanted an emphasis on small, simple code that served all the practical applications that web developers deal with day to day. For our jquery form confirmation dialog, well need to add a small block of html to our page to draw the dialog. A working bootstrap html contact form stepbystep tutorial. By donating, you are allowed to remove license notice, but have to respect other librariess open source license notices.

All forms should be wrapped in a form tag that has an action and method that will handle the form data processing on the server. The forms contain s license notice, and also uses other open source libraries. For this demo im planning to demonstrate how the same validation would be implemented using jquery validation unobtrusive native. A stepbystep tutorial on how to set up basic jquery form validation in just a few minutes, demonstrated through validation on a registration form.

To see this in action, first include the library in your file. The easiest way to post data from a view to a controller action is by adding a form and submit button and letting most of the hard stuff happen automatically. Aug 21, 2018 learn how to make a jquery ajax call to mvc controller with parameters. Concerning the answer given by mayur padshala this is the correct logic to download a pdf file via ajax but as others report in the comments this solution is indeed downloads a blank pdf.

Download the uncompressed, development jquery migrate 1. Theres a good notequalto example of how this is done using jquery. Dynamically change form action based on selection using jquery. There are many other useful form plugins available from the jquery plugins page. How to set the value of a form field like select element, radio element and check box. It is now recommended that you create a custom helper to set a form dirty manually. Download the compressed, production jquery migrate 1. Apr 14, 2020 a stepbystep tutorial on how to set up basic jquery form validation in just a few minutes, demonstrated through validation on a registration form. Hi, i have an tabular form, in which two column are there i. Using jquery to dynamically set a form tags action value. Post a form to a popup window with javascript and jquery i recently needed to post an html form into a popup window instead of targeted to the current document or an existing window. It makes a good choice if youre building something new from scratch, but also when youre trying to integrate something into.

1085 354 360 947 749 54 1385 106 1438 59 46 188 676 498 704 480 612 923 861 345 99 589 832 242 274 116 1006 350 873 60 868 894